摘要
目的探讨子宫下段压迫缝合术在治疗前置胎盘的剖宫产术中大出血的有效性和安全性。方法将120例前置胎盘剖宫产术中发生产后出血的患者随机分为治疗组和对照组,每组各60例。对照组采用常规止血方法,治疗组采用子宫下段压迫缝合手术止血,观察两组止血效果及安全性。结果治疗组患者手术时间、术中出血量及输血量、产后出血率均明显低于对照组,差异具有统计学意义(P<0.05);两组子宫切除率相比不具有统计学意义(P>0.05)。治疗组患者并发症发生率为11.7%(7/60),对照组患者为26.7%(16/60),两组并发症发生率比较,差异具有统计学意义(P<0.05)。治疗组恶露干净时间及月经恢复时间较对照组均明显缩短,差异具有统计学意义(P<0.05)。结论子宫下段压迫缝合术在前置胎盘剖宫产术中可以取得较好的止血效果,简单易行,止血快,对患者损伤小,且并发症发生率低,值得临床推广。
OBJECTIVE To investigate the application effect of compression suture of uterine lower segment in large hemorrhage during cesarean section in placenta. METHODS 120 patients with postpartum hemorrhage after cesarean section were randomly divided into treatment group and control group, 60 cases in each group. The control group used conventional methods of hemostasis, and the treatment group treated with uterine lower segment compression suture. The effect and safety of the treatment were observed. RESULTS The operation time, bleeding volume, blood transfusion volume and postpartum hemorrhage rate in the treatment group were significantly lower than those in the control group, the difference was statistically significant(P〈O.05). There was no statistical significance of hysterectomy rate between the two groups(P〉0.05). The incidence of complications in the treatment group was 11.7% (7/ 60), the control group was 26.7%(16/60). There was statistical significance of the incidence of complications in the two groups (P〈 0.05). The treatment group of lochia time and menstrual recovery time was significantly shorter than the control group, the difference was statistically significant(P〈0.05). CONCLUSION Compression suture of uterine lower segment in large hemorrhage during cesarean section in placenta could obtain better hemostatic effect, it wass simple, easy, reliable, rapid and reliable, and no complications occurred. It wass worthy of clinical promotion in the treatment of uterine bleeding.
